About The Role:

This role sits within our KEVIN.MURPHY Mid Atlantic team, and we are actively seeking our next Account Executive. We are passionate about beauty trends and helping salons flourish, and we are looking for someone who shares these values.

As a key member of our team, you will drive strategic sales growth while building and nurturing strong salon partnerships. Drawing on your expertise and authentic relationship skills, you will spend most of your time in the field, ensuring our brands are front of mind and our products are heroed in every salon you support.

How you will create impact in this role:
Territory Management
  • Manage and grow sales within an assigned salon territory, delivering monthly, quarterly, and annual revenue and distribution targets.
  • Plan and prioritise salon outreach and visits to balance new business prospecting with support for existing accounts.
  • Maintain accurate, up-to-date records of all salon contacts, activities, and opportunities in the CRM and provide timely territory reporting and forecasts.
Business Development
  • Conduct regular outbound outreach (calls, emails, virtual and in‑person meetings) to identify and prospect new salons in the territory.
  • Open new KEVIN.MURPHY colour and care salon accounts by presenting the brand story, portfolio, and education offering, and converting salons from competitive brands where appropriate.
  • Build and maintain a strong pipeline of qualified opportunities aligned to territory growth objectives.
  • Achieve and exceed assigned sales, distribution, and sell‑through targets across the territory. Introduce and promote new product launches, promotions, and programs to drive incremental sales and expand KEVIN.MURPHY’s footprint in each account.
  • Work with salons to increase average order size and category penetration through cross‑selling and up‑selling of the KEVIN.MURPHY portfolio.
Education & Brand Representation
  • Execute the KEVIN.MURPHY direct to salon sales and education strategy at the local level, ensuring consistent brand standards in all activities.
  • Collaborate with North American Education Team to plan, promote, and support in‑salon classes, demonstrations, and events that build product knowledge and advocacy.
  • Represent KEVIN.MURPHY professionally at industry events, shows, and education programs, acting as a passionate brand ambassador.
Client Support
  • Strengthen relationships with existing salons through regular follow‑up, business reviews, and proactive support that drives retail and service sell‑through.
  • Provide business and retail coaching to salon owners and managers on assortment, inventory, merchandising, and retail best practices.
  • Partner with distributor sales teams and key contacts to align on priorities, share salon insights, and coordinate joint support for shared customers.
  • Monitor competitor activity, pricing, promotions, and education offerings within the territory and identify potential risks and opportunities.
  • Track and report on salon and consumer trends, emerging concepts, and local market dynamics that may impact KEVIN.MURPHY performance.
  • Share actionable insights and feedback with the KEVIN.MURPHY NA team to inform sales, education, and marketing plans.
